Apex Legends is a free-to-play battle royale built around squads of “Legends” with unique abilities, praised for its fast, fluid movement, gunplay, and ping communication system.

Hexen II: Portal of Praevus adds new levels, enemies, and weapons to the beloved 1998 fantasy shooter. The expansion continues the series' blend of first‑person action and RPG elements, delivering fresh challenges for both solo and cooperative play. Available for PC and Mac, the pack retains the original's dark medieval atmosphere while introducing new spells and puzzles. Fans of the original will appreciate the seamless integration and the added depth to the game's lore.
